Obituary for Jessie Ray Luellen
Jessie Ray Luellen of Ordway, Colorado, entered into rest, September 21, 2018 in Ordway, Colorado.
He was born June 7, 1946 in Kansas to Henry and Roxie Luellen. Jessie was 72 years of age.
He is survived by his daughter, Elsie Luellen, sisters, Goldie Brown, Alice Luellen, Cindy Baker and Linda Tomkins, brothers, John Luellen and Roy (Dorothy) Luellen, numerous nieces, nephews and friends.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Roxie and Henry Luellen, wife, Bonnie Deering, sisters, Roxie Pressnall and Stella Rose Garcia.
Jessie served his country in the United States Army in Vietnam and in the United States Army Reserves. He enjoyed fishing, watching wrestling, going to Cripple Creek and shopping at Wal Mart. He was also a knife, sword, fishing poles and skull collector. His favorite restaurant was Golden Corral and he always wanted to go Big Foot hunting. He was a very happy person and he loved dogs and kids. He will be greatly missed.
An 11:00 A.M. visitation will be held at the Ordway Baptist Church followed by a Funeral Service at 1:00 P.M. Wednesday, September, 26, 2018. Pastor Don Parker will be officiating.
A Committal Service will be held at the Valley View Cemetery in Ordway, Colorado with Military Honors.
Arrangements are entrusted to the loving care of the Johnson-Romero Family Funeral Home of La Junta.
